My name is Norman and I am a 7-8 year old Yellow Lab male. When I came into the pound I was VERY overweight and sad. I couldn't understand why I had been surrendered there. Thankfully A Dogs Life got me out and into foster where I am doing great.Thanks to my great foster mum I have lost LOADS of weight and I feel like a new dog. I can even run and jump and play now I still have some weight to lose so whoever adopts me would need to keep up with my regular exercise plan and diet dog food. I love my walks and I like to play with a ball so exercising me is easy.

I am a very affectionate boy and I love to be brushed. I am great with other dogs, all people and even cats. My ideal home would be where I would get lots of regular exercise and appropriate diet, where I would have a couch to spend my evenings on (I can share but only with dogs with small bums who fit beside me ;)), where I would have pals to hang out with and a large garden to potter around. I am neutered, fully vaccinated and microchipped. Because I am over 7 years of age A Dogs Life are not looking for a rehoming fee for me, just the perfect forever home.
